Food intolerance is characterized as difficulty digesting certain types of foods. The foods we eat contain proteins, nutrients, carbohydrates, fat compounds, and natural chemicals that enhance their taste and scent. A number of these might prompt signs of food intolerance. It's important to note that food intolerance is not the same as an allergic reaction, in which even a small amount of a certain food might set off a mild to serious immune response. Food intolerance usually forms little by little and might take place when you eat excess amounts of a certain food too frequently. Food intolerance can be responsible for a number of uncomfortable or distressing symptoms. A few of the most frequent symptoms of food intolerance are:

  • Skin problems (such as rashes and eczema)
  • Swelling under the eyes
  • Throwing up
  • Joint pain
  • Lack of energy
  • Diarrhea
  • Night sweats
  • Bloating
  • An irritable bowel

Food intolerance is individual to you and is often attributable to foods that are otherwise digestible for a majority of other people. A few of the most common reasons include:

  • Not enough enzymes required for the breakdown of some foods, like milk products
  • A few foods, like kidney beans or chickpeas, which can lead to toxicity when consumed raw
  • Some naturally occurring components, such as fructose
  • Vast variety of chemical substances, preservatives, and colors used in prepackaged foods
  • Food with high levels of histamine (such as fermented or aged items)
  • Natural chemicals in some vegetables, fruits, herbs, and spices

The timing of symptoms and how they manifest is what helps differentiate a food intolerance from an allergic reaction. Maintaining an accurate log of your food habits and resulting issues can help you determine which foods might trigger these reactions. Once the triggering food is identified, you will be asked to briefly remove it from your intake under supervised conditions.
